Comprehending Different Types of Car Keys
Before diving into the replacement process, it’s vital to understand the numerous types of car keys that exist today. Here are the primary types:
Type of Car KeyDescriptionConventional KeyThe basic metal key utilized for locking and unlocking doors and beginning the ignition.Transponder KeyA metal key with an integrated chip that interacts with the car’s ignition system for added security.Key FobA push-button control that may operate locks, alarms, and sometimes a passive entry system without a conventional key.Smart KeyAn innovative keyless entry system that allows the motorist to start the car with a push button, often requiring the key to be in close proximity.Keyless EntryComparable to a smart key, this system permits entry into the vehicle without physically placing a key.The Replacement Process
Changing a car key can vary considerably depending on the kind of key, the make and design of the vehicle, and whether you have access to the original key.
Actions to Replace a Car Key
Determine the Key Type: Determine which kind of key you need to replace. This will affect how and where you go for a replacement.
Find Your Vehicle’s Identification Number (VIN): This distinct number can frequently be discovered on the dashboard or inside the chauffeur’s side door and is important for determining your vehicle.
Collect Necessary Documentation: Collect any needed files, consisting of evidence of ownership (like a vehicle registration or title), a chauffeur’s license, and any existing keys or fobs, if offered.
Select a Replacement Method:
Dealer Replacement: Visit your vehicle’s producer car dealership for a direct replacement. This can be more expensive however is normally reliable. Setting the Key: If the new key is electronic, it might need to be configured to your vehicle. This process can usually be done by a dealership or a certified locksmith.
Evaluate the New Key: After replacement, guarantee that all functions of the key work properly, consisting of ignition, locks, and any additional features.
Expense of Car Key Replacement
The cost of replacing a car key can vary commonly based upon a number of factors, including key type, vehicle make and design, and replacement technique. Here is a basic price range:
Type of KeyTypical CostStandard Key₤ 2 - ₤ 10Transponder Key₤ 50 - ₤ 150Key Fob₤ 100 - ₤ 300 (plus programming costs)Smart Key₤ 200 - ₤ 500 (plus programs fees)Keyless Entry₤ 200 - ₤ 400
Rates might vary based on geographic location and car dealership policies, making it a good idea to look around for the finest deal.

The length of time does it take to replace a car key?
Replacement time can vary. If going to a dealer, it can take anywhere from a few minutes to numerous days, depending on key type and shows requirements. A locksmith might provide faster service.
2. Can I get a car key made without the original?
Yes, lots of locksmiths have the capability to create new keys from the VIN and other documentation, though this might be more expensive.
3. What should I do if my key fob quits working?
Attempt altering the battery first. If the problem persists, you may require to set the key fob again or go to a dealership for diagnosis.
4. Exist any safety functions in contemporary car keys?
Yes, modern-day keys often consist of features such as immobilizers, which avoid the engine from starting without the proper key and hence improve the vehicle’s security.
5. Can I configure a brand-new key myself?
While some standard transponder keys and key fobs can be self-programmed following the vehicle’s handbook, more current designs frequently need specialized devices available only at dealerships or qualified locksmith professionals.
